When it came to choosing her outfit for her engagement announcement, Princess Eugenie did something somewhat unexpected: she simply shopped her own closet. In a move that was perhaps inspired by Kate Middleton — who's known for recycling her favorite outfits — the newly engaged royal chose a floral Erdem dress that she had previously worn in 2016, when she was interviewed by Harper's Bazaar.

Accessorized with Jimmy Choo pumps and her gorgeous new engagement ring, it was the perfect choice for Eugenie, who knows exactly what flatters her figure.
